EXPERIMENTAL INVESTIGATION OF ELECTRICAL DISCHARGE IN LIQUID INITIATED BETWEEN CONE CHANNEL ELECTRODES
This paper delves into electrical discharge in liquid between cone channel electrodes as applied to a problem of cavity initiation with shock waves focusing. The velocity of the cavitation pocket directed motion has been determined. Curves of the liquid transparency variation at 650 nm wave length h...
